What Can You Expect During Senior Swim Times?
So, what exactly does a typical senior swim session at the Olathe Community Center entail? Generally, you can expect a more laid-back atmosphere. The energy is usually a bit lower, making it easier to navigate the pool and find your perfect spot. It's a great opportunity for some low-impact exercise, which is fantastic for maintaining flexibility and strength without putting too much stress on your body.
Many seniors use this time for gentle water aerobics, swimming laps at their own pace, or simply floating and letting the water work its magic. It's also a wonderful social opportunity. You might find yourself striking up conversations with other Olathe residents who share your appreciation for a good swim. Who knows? You might even make some new friends and discover a whole new circle of aquatic enthusiasts!

And let’s not forget the health benefits. Swimming is a fantastic full-body workout that’s easy on the joints. It can help improve cardiovascular health, build muscle strength, and reduce stress. The most reliable way to get the most up-to-date information is to head straight to the source. The Olathe Community Center website is usually your best bet. They’ll likely have a dedicated section for their aquatics schedule, and within that, you should be able to find specific times allocated for senior or adult-only swims. Keep an eye out for terms like "Senior Swim," "Adult Lap Swim," or anything similar. Sometimes, these times might be integrated into general open swim, but with an emphasis on a quieter atmosphere.

Another excellent resource is to give the Olathe Community Center a call directly. Their staff are usually super friendly and happy to answer any questions you might have about the pool schedule, including those specific to the 65+ demographic. Don't be shy! A quick phone call can save you a trip and ensure you’re heading over during the perfect time for you.
